School bus accident in Triolet: The positive drug driver

Summary by L'Express
The exit of a school bus caused ten injuries on Friday morning in Triolet (north of Mauritius), was learned from police sources. The driver of the vehicle, who was driving without a valid driver's licence and was tested positive for narcotics, fled on the same bus after the accident. The police identified the driver as Digessen Ramsamy Mooken, 27, a resident of Piton, who was also the subject of a warrant from the police ...
